= Wiki: Moving Prototype Gear to Fenwright Testing =

Dispatch crew — the Orlo prototype handsets go out to Fenwright Testing every few weeks, and the drill is always the same. Anti-static cases only, seals logged, and the custody form travels in the outer pouch where Fenwright's intake staff can reach it. No overnight stops, no shared loads with other clients. Fenwright is picky, so humor them. When the courier arrives at their secure dock, the hand-over instruction below applies.

dispatch memo: the sorius tamius courier leaves the praeth ledger at gate 4873 under passcode 928014

Subject: Cut-over done — Pagecraft incremental rebuilds are live

Hi support folks,

The switch to incremental static site rebuilds on Pagecraft finished last night with zero downtime. Full rebuilds are now weekend-only; everything else rebuilds just the changed pages, so publish times dropped from ~12 minutes to under 30 seconds. If customers report stale pages, check the rebuild queue first before escalating. For reference when troubleshooting, the production rebuild service now runs with the following settings.

service settings:
BRIIX_PIN=8582
BRIIX_TENANT=raleth
BRIIX_METRICS_HOST=metrics.briix.urlaqstack.example
BRIIX_SEAL=seal_c11ef522
BRIIX_STANDBY_TEAM=ulaok

TICKET-4412: Vault locked after failed rotation. The lingo-extract script (pulls translation strings from the Marowen UI repo) can't read its signing key until the vault is reopened. Don't rerun extraction until then; partial catalogs corrupt the Tivven pipeline. Unlock requires the recovery passphrase held by the l10n maintainers. For future maintainers, the passphrase is recorded below.

unlock words, fawig-bagef: olidor-holir-istox-holath-tamys-quenion-giliel